Quordle is a spin-off of Wordle and was developed by a group of Wordle fans. Quordle is not affiliated with Wordle, nor are websites connected in any official capacity. Its popularity is growing, as it offers a more challenging version of the popular word puzzle.
In the same way, Is Quordle possible?
Players can access Quordle for free at Quordle.com. The site offers two gameplay options, one of which is the Daily Quordle – like Wordle, it gives players only one chance each day to compete. However, Quordle also offers players who want more the option to play an unlimited amount of practice games.
Is Quordle harder than Wordle? Quordle is Wordle quadrupled. The principles of the game remain the same – players guess five-letter words each day and the game indicates if you have the right letters in the right spaces using green, yellow and grey squares.

Key findings about Wordle
Sweden is the world’s best country at Wordle, with an average score of 3.72. The United States ranked No. 18 in the world for Wordle, with a national average of 3.92. The U.S. state with the best Wordle average was North Dakota, with an average of 3.65.

Is Wordle harder NYT?
A spokesperson for the Times confirmed this in a statement: “Since acquiring Wordle, we have not made the puzzle harder. We have not added any words to the solutions list, which was already predetermined by the game’s original creator.

What percentage of people solve Wordle?
Based on the data shared by the unofficial account, Wordle Stats, of the 241,489 players who shared their Wordle results on Twitter on January 22, 2022, approximately 1% of them solved it on the first try, 3% on the second try, 17% on the third, 33% on the fourth guess, 29% on the fifth attempt, and 15% on the final …

Where is Josh Wardle from?
Early life and education. Wardle is from South Wales, and was brought up on an organic livestock farm in Llanddewi Rhydderch, a small village near Abergavenny. He attended university at Royal Holloway, University of London and earned a degree in Media Arts.
